Dr. Heather Woolery-Lloyd is a board-certified dermatologist and is also board-certified in Lifestyle Medicine, making her an expert in both fields. She completed her undergraduate studies at Georgetown University and later earned her medical degree at the University of Miami School of Medicine. Following her medical degree, she completed her dermatology residency at the University of Miami, where she served as Chief Resident. Her dual board certifications highlight her comprehensive approach to health, focusing on both medical dermatology and the broader aspects of patient well-being.
Dr. Woolery-Lloyd has established herself as a prominent figure in dermatology, with significant contributions to research, practice, and education. She serves as Director of the Skin of Color Division for the University of Miami Department of Dermatology, a role she has held since 2002. In this capacity, she focuses on the unique dermatologic concerns of skin of color, conducting clinical research and advocating for increased inclusion of diverse patient populations in medical studies. Her work as an investigator in numerous FDA clinical trials reflects her commitment to advancing dermatological science.
Beyond her academic and research roles, Dr. Woolery-Lloyd is the founder of DermFriends, an online platform dedicated to providing reliable skincare education and expert recommendations for common skin, hair, and nail concerns. She actively lectures at national and international conferences, sharing her knowledge on dermatology, skincare, and wellness. Her expertise has been recognized by various publications, including Forbes, The Wall Street Journal, and The New York Times. She is an active member of the American Academy of Dermatology and the Skin of Color Society, further demonstrating her engagement and leadership within the dermatological community.
